Jennifer K.

I was super excited to see a poke restaurant opening in this plaza so I knew I had to try it! I got a 3 Scoop Medium Poke Bowl with White Rice, Salmon, Tuna, and Tako. I was really excited because I find it hard to find poke restaurants serving octopus. The fishes were delicious and super fresh! I got recommended the Spicy Mayo and Orange Garlic sauce by an employee. Usually at other poke places, the Spicy Mayo barely has any spice, but this Spicy Mayo actually has a kick, and it's so good! My sister got Spicy Tuna in her poke bowl and just like the Spicy Mayo, usually no spice, but here, it actually does have spice! The employees were so kind! I've never been at this specific poke restaurant so I took a while looking at the menu, the proteins and toppings, and I had a couple questions. They were super patient as well. The restaurant is really bright, clean, and it has a ton of seating. There's seating inside the restaurant, and there's seating right outside. There were no people eating inside or outside the restaurant so I believe people mostly grab-and-go rather than sit. I would come here again! The Spicy Mayo and Spicy Tuna surprised me, and I'm so happy they were spicy. There's tons of drink options and tofu options that I want to try!

Leslie Y.

Since cooking with heat is not part of the poke preparation, the quality of the ingredients makes the greatest impact when it comes to the making of the perfect poke. This is exactly what you get at The Poke Co. Even though it's part of a chain store, we felt right at home when we were greeted with smiling faces. The staff patiently walked us through the process and made personal recommendation for our selection. The vegetables tasted so fresh, and the fish was succulent to match. There were plenty of toppings to pick from, which made it hard to decide because they all looked so good. The wide variety of sauces also allowed meticulous customization. In addition to the poke, they also offer fanciful Hawaiian-themed drinks and boba. What I didn't expect were the exotic flavored potato chips with authentic Chinese labels. We tried the hot pot flavored ones, and it really tasted like a Sichuan hot pot. The interior of the restaurant was small but very clean. If we didn't have our dog with us, we would have dined in the store.

Mai H.

Had the medium poke bowl for lunch and it was filling and satisfying. The medium bowl comes with 3 scoops of fish. I got 2 scoops of salmon and 1 scoop of spicy salmon. The spicy salmon is spicier than I expected, but was really good. The Kumquat Green Tea was refreshing and I actually tasted the tea, unlike other places. Unagi Musubi was tasty as well. Would recommend!
